@font-face{font-family:Mehr;src:url(/mehr.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}:root{--green-900:#0f3d24;--green-700:#1a6e3f;--green-600:#1f8049;--green-500:#2a9d5c;--green-200:#a3d9b8;--green-100:#d1f0de;--green-50:#edfaf3;--gold-dark:#b8852e;--gold:#c9973a;--gold-light:#fdf3e0;--bg:#f4f6f4;--surface:#fff;--surface-2:#f8faf8;--border:#e4e8e4;--text:#1a2018;--text-2:#3d4a3a;--text-3:#7a8c78;--shadow:0 2px 12px rgba(0,0,0,.07);--shadow-lg:0 8px 32px rgba(0,0,0,.12);--r-sm:6px;--r:10px;--r-lg:14px;--r-xl:18px;--sidebar-w:240px;--header-h:58px;--font-urdu:"Mehr",serif;--font-arabic:"Georgia",serif;--font-ui:"Segoe UI",Arial,sans-serif;--status-pub:#15803d;--status-pub-bg:#dcfce7;--status-draft:#92400e;--status-draft-bg:#fef3c7;--status-pend:#1d4ed8;--status-pend-bg:#dbeafe;--status-arch:#6b7280;--status-arch-bg:#f3f4f6;--pub-green:#1a5c35;--pub-green2:#1f8049;--pub-green3:#e8f5ee;--pub-gold:#c9973a;--pub-gold2:#fdf3e0;--pub-bg:#f7f9f7;--pub-surface:#fff;--pub-border:#e0e8e0;--pub-text:#1a2018;--pub-text2:#4a5c48;--pub-text3:#7a8c78;--pub-shadow:0 2px 16px rgba(0,0,0,.07);--pub-radius:12px}*,:after,:before{box-sizing:border-box;margin:0;padding:0}html{scroll-behavior:smooth}body{font-family:var(--font-ui);background:var(--bg);color:var(--text);-webkit-font-smoothing:antialiased;min-height:100vh}.font-urdu,[style*="font-family: var(--font-urdu)"],[style*="fontFamily:'Mehr'"],[style*='fontFamily:"Mehr"']{font-size:1.1em}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:var(--border);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:var(--text-3)}